1- What happens if a unit with flaming attacks hits and wounds single wounded flammable enemies?
2- Same here but with BS shooting
3- Still the same but with template shooting (ie magma cannon)
4- Just to be sure, same questions against multi wounded models

Nothing special happens in either case against single wound enemies, they only have one wound to lose so they can't lose two. No additional wound is inflicted on another model or anything like that. From shooting it's the same, and from templates.
When flaming hits a flammable multi wound enemy each wound becomes 2 wounds, or in the case of the magma canon d3 wounds x2, which means you work out how many wounds are done as usual, double it, and then remove that many wounds taking whole models away before moving on through the wound pool. For example, your flaming breath attack hits a unit of treekin covering all 3 models. You hit 3 times so roll to wound 3 times. Let's say you roll 2 wounds, this now becomes 4 wounds. One treekin is removed and another takes the last wound.
The think to remember is this: If flammable the unsaved wounds are doubled - after saves and ward saves. And it only works on miniatures wirh 2+ wounds on their profile.
